Galaxy Brain
Galaxy Brain is a modern auto-flowering variety derived from its parent, Cosmic Queen. Cultivated for ease of use, this strain thrives in both indoor and outdoor environments, maturing over a 73-day flowering period. While cultivators should anticipate a low yield, its manageable growth characteristics make it an accessible option for those seeking a straightforward cultivation experience.
The terpene profile of Galaxy Brain is complex and layered, led by a dominant presence of myrcene, followed by caryophyllene, limonene, pinene, and terpinolene. This cascade continues through secondary notes of linalool, beta-pinene, humulene, and nerolidol, finishing with trace amounts of ocimene, bisabolol, guaiol, camphene, caryophyllene-oxide, and p-cymene. These compounds combine to create a distinct sensory profile that reflects its multi-faceted chemical composition.
As a THC-dominant cultivar, Galaxy Brain produces effects that are characterized as relaxed, happy, and uplifted. These properties make the strain a preferred choice for individuals addressing stress, pain, and sleep difficulties. Its influence on the broader cannabis market is further evidenced by its status as the parent of the notable offspring Galactic Walker.
